Serving Size and Storage: This recipe serves four to six people, depending on whether it’s a main course or a side dish.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. They are even tastier the next day as the flavors have deepened. Reheating is simple – just pop them in the microwave or oven for a few minutes.
Variations: Feel free to get creative and experiment with different spice combinations. Adding a pinch of smoked paprika or cayenne pepper adds extra depth and heat. You can also substitute other vegetables, such as broccoli or Brussels sprouts, for the cauliflower. The possibilities are truly endless!
